NSE CEO Expects Short-Term Impact on UPI Transactions from MDR Charges
NSE CEO Ashishkumar Chauhan stated that the introduction of Merchant Discount Rate (MDR) charges on UPI transactions above Rs 2,000 may cause a short-term decline in transaction volumes, but activity is expected to stabilize over time. The government has exempted smaller transactions from these charges and capped fees for larger payments. Chauhan also highlighted strong demand from anchor investors for NSE's upcoming IPO, which is expected to raise over Rs 22,000 crore through an offer for sale.
